What is Nepalese Rupee (NPR)

The Nepalese Rupee (NPR) is the official currency of Nepal, a country located in South Asia. The currency symbol for the rupee is "Rs" or "₨," and it is subdivided into 100 paisa. The Nepal Rastra Bank is the central authority responsible for issuing and regulating the currency. The NPR is commonly used for everyday transactions, and its value can fluctuate due to various economic factors, such as inflation, import-export balance, and foreign exchange reserves.

In international markets, the Nepalese Rupee is often considered a less stable currency compared to major currencies like the US Dollar or Euro. This instability can impact the conversion rates to other currencies. The exchange rate for NPR can be influenced by tourism, remittances, and trade since Nepal relies heavily on remittances from its citizens working abroad.

What is CFP Franc (XPF)

The CFP Franc (XPF) is a currency used in several French overseas territories in the South Pacific, including French Polynesia, New Caledonia, and the French Southern and Antarctic Lands. The currency is denoted by the symbol "F CFP" and is subdivided into 100 centimes. The "CFP" stands for "Colonies Françaises du Pacifique," which translates to "French Colonies of the Pacific."

The CFP Franc is pegged to the Euro (EUR) at a fixed rate, providing a level of stability in its value. This connection to the Euro means that the CFP Franc is somewhat insulated from market fluctuations compared to other currencies. The issuance and regulation of the CFP Franc are managed by the Institute of Issuing and Banking of the French Polynesia and New Caledonia, which ensures a steady supply and maintenance of the currency's value.
